Environmental Assessment to Construct a FAMCAMP, Sheppard Air Force Base, Texas
Abstract
The 82d Training Wing (82 TRW) proposes to construct a Family Campground (FAMCAMP) with 20 Recreational Vehicle (RV) spaces, an office for transactions as well as shower and laundry facilities, connections for black and gray water tank emptying, and connections for potable water and electricity at Sheppard Air Force Base (SAFB), Texas. This Environmental Assessment (EA) is an evaluation of the proposal to construct a FAMCAMP. The addition of this FAMCAMP would allow the Unites States Air Force (USAF) to provide more amenities to the greater DoD community who is traveling in the area and might use Sheppard as a stopping location as they pass through onto another location or if they come to Sheppard to attend one of the numerous yearly graduations or a local event.
